It’s guaranteed moolah

One of the great things about sweets is you generally don’t have a ton of overhead when it comes to ingredients.

It would be hard to figure out what it costs Crumbl to make each cookie, considering it is a private company. But Reddit theorists figured it likely costs less than 70 cents to make one cookie, on average.

Considering a single cookie goes for nearly $4.50, that’s a 500%+ profit.

Of course, there are more costs than the ingredients. There’s rent (most Crumbl locations seem to be in nicer areas, so rent probably isn’t cheap), labor (many locations seem to staff high school and college students, who don’t command high salaries), machines and maintenance, among other things.

While Crumbl Cookies franchises are expensive to open up, they return on average $350,000 in net profits per year.
